Rhodium (III) Sulfate (CAS: 15274-78-9) is a sought-after precious metal catalyst due to its exceptional performance in various chemical transformations. Its typical specification of 97% minimum purity and approximately 35.9% rhodium content makes it invaluable for applications ranging from organic synthesis to the production of advanced materials. When navigating this market, it’s crucial to vet potential suppliers thoroughly. A reputable chemical catalyst supplier will provide comprehensive product documentation, including certificates of analysis, safety data sheets (SDS), and evidence of quality control processes. For those looking to buy rhodium (iii) sulfate, asking for free samples can be a wise preliminary step to assess product suitability and supplier responsiveness.
